Johanna Walsh (Fahey), Free Settler "Sir John Falstaff" 1840

Also Known As: "Johanna Fahey Walsh", "Free Settler "Sir John Falstaff" 1840"
Birthdate:
Birthplace: County Clare, Ireland
Death: March 18, 1879 (59-60)
Grafton/Maclean, New South Wales, Australia
Place of Burial: Maclean Cemetery NSW
Immediate Family:

Daughter of Francis F Fahey and Mary Conden
Wife of James Walsh, Free Settler "Sir John Falstaff" 1840
Mother of Francis Walsh; James Walsh, {Australian Immigrant} 1843; Michael Walsh; Joseph Walsh and Mary Walsh

Occupation: farm servant
Immigration to Australia: Free Settler "Sir John Falstaff" 1840
